The Facts On File Science Dictionaries are geared specifically to the needs of high school students. Keyed to school syllabi, they define terms and concepts in clear, accessible language. Each dictionary includes terms of interest to students and general users, numerous line drawings that illustrate complex concepts, and extensive cross references that make it easy to find the right definition. Each volume is an indispensable resource that students and teachers will reach for again and again.
Computers are more prevalent in our daily lives than ever before, yet many people are unfamiliar with the concepts and technology of computer science. The Facts On File Dictionary of Computer Science provides more than 1,600 entries that explain such fundamental concepts as hardware, software, and applications. It also defines terms associated with the latest technology and advancements, such as artificial intelligence and palmtop computers. The dictionary is a valuable resource for new computer users, students, teachers, and computer professionals.
Among the topics covered are: -- Artificial intelligence -- Bezier curve -- Boolean algebra -- Broadband ISDN -- Computer-aided design and computer-aided instruction -- Database language -- ENIAC -- Ethernet -- Fiber optics -- Fuzzy logic -- Home computer use -- Information technology -- JPEG -- Memory mapping -- Object-oriented programming -- Palmtop computers -- Pixelization -- Programming languages -- Relational database management system -- Robotics -- Teleconferencing -- Voice activation.
